TUIFIManager
py_cui
Our great sponsors
TUIFIManager | py_cui | |
---|---|---|
7 | 6 | |
663 | 736 | |
- | - | |
7.8 | 0.0 | |
4 days ago | about 1 year ago | |
Python | Python | |
GNU General Public License v3.0 only | BSD 3-clause "New" or "Revised" License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
TUIFIManager
- TUIFIManager – A file manager like a GUI
-
Any plasma theme that looks like TUIFIManager
Saw this video by brodie today https://github.com/GiorgosXou/TUIFIManager and I think it looks absolutely gorgeous. Any recommendations?
-
TUIFIManager, the perfect terminal file manager for your cyberdeck
Project: https://github.com/GiorgosXou/TUIFIManager
-
Have you ever seen before, such a terminal-based file-manager?
Are you sure?
- 💾 You've never seen a file-manager before, with such a TUI
- A terminal-based file manager
py_cui
-
Fancy console
py_cui - Another curses wrapper
-
Textual: A Python Text User Interface with Rich as the Renderer
It's great to see some more competitors on the TUI front of the Python ecosystem! I recently tried multiple existing frameworks and was not particularly happy with the state.
Here are the main contenders for libraries that provide higher-level API than urwid/ncurses:
* Picotui, https://github.com/pfalcon/picotui
* Npyscreen, https://github.com/npcole/npyscreen
* py_cui, https://github.com/jwlodek/py_cui
Both Picotui and Npyscreen are relatively unmaintained / considered feature-full. py_cui seems to be in the best shape.
Fingers crossed for this project making it through, building on top of Rich gives it quite a bit of headstart. You can also sponsor @willmcgugan on Github [0].
[0]: https://github.com/sponsors/willmcgugan
-
My First Solo Project (Tips?)
You're probably going to want to do this in a TUI. If I was going to attempt this project, I think I'd try py_cui which was written by a fellow Redditor u/QbaPolak17. Another possible (buy maybe less pretty) option is picotui. I've not implemented either of these, but py_cui looks fun.
-
I pushed my first real project !
So, when I found the different commands to get back my file and recover it, I wanted to create a clear UI to do it. Searching for a CUI library, I've stumbled upon py_cui, based on curses, it has a really easy learning curve. Easy to get it running.
-
I just pushed my real first project !
I dit it with py_cui, it's based on curses library but really easier to work with.
What are some alternatives?
term-image - Display images in the terminal with python
pytermgui - Python TUI framework with mouse support, modular widget system, customizable and rapid terminal markup language and more!
MineOS - Home of MineOS and it's software for OpenComputers mod
npyscreen - Automatically exported from code.google.com/p/npyscreen
durdraw - Versatile ASCII and ANSI Art text editor for drawing in the Linux/Unix/macOS terminal, with animation, 256 and 16 colors, Unicode and CP437, and customizable themes
picotui - Lightweight, pure-Python Text User Interface (TUI) widget toolkit with minimal dependencies. Dedicated to the Pycopy project.
FTXUI - Features: - Functional style. Inspired by [1] and React - Simple and elegant syntax (in my opinion). - Support for UTF8 and fullwidth chars (→ 测试). - No dependencies. - Cross platform. Linux/mac (main target), Windows (experimental thanks to contributors), - WebAssembly. - Keyboard & mouse navigation. Operating systems: - linux emscripten - linux gcc - linux clang - windows msvc - mac clang
blessed - Blessed is an easy, practical library for making python terminal apps
python-prompt-toolkit - Library for building powerful interactive command line applications in Python
asciimatics - A cross platform package to do curses-like operations, plus higher level APIs and widgets to create text UIs and ASCII art animations
textual - The lean application framework for Python. Build sophisticated user interfaces with a simple Python API. Run your apps in the terminal and a web browser.
cmdpxl - totally practical command-line image editor